9+ Best Adobe Fill & Sign App Alternatives

Software applications that provide functionality analogous to Adobe Fill & Sign enable users to electronically complete, sign, and send documents. This typically includes features for adding text, inserting checkmarks, drawing signatures, and managing form fields within PDF and other document formats. Examples encompass applications offering similar signature capture and form-filling capabilities available on both desktop and mobile platforms.

The importance of such applications lies in their capacity to streamline workflows, reduce reliance on paper-based processes, and expedite document processing. The convenience they offer translates to increased efficiency and reduced operational costs. Historically, the need for physical signatures on documents necessitated printing, signing, scanning, and emailing, a process replaced by the immediacy and accessibility of these tools.

7+ Common App Activities: Should You Fill All 10? Tips!

The question of whether to maximize the activities section of the Common Application is a common concern among college applicants. This section is designed to showcase extracurricular involvements, work experience, hobbies, and other pursuits outside of the classroom. A comprehensive representation aims to provide admissions committees with a holistic view of the applicant. Examples could include participation in sports, volunteer work, academic clubs, or part-time employment.

Submitting a fully populated activities section can demonstrate a well-rounded personality and commitment to various interests. This can be particularly advantageous in competitive application pools. Historically, colleges have emphasized the importance of extracurricular engagement as an indicator of an applicant’s potential for contribution to campus life and future success. A diverse range of activities suggests adaptability and a willingness to explore different areas of interest, and can also showcase leadership skills.

9+ Best Fill in the Blanks App Tests!

Software applications that present incomplete sentences or passages, requiring users to supply the missing words or phrases, are a common tool in education and training. These programs often feature a range of difficulty levels and subject matter, presenting an interactive method for reinforcing vocabulary, grammar, and comprehension. For example, a language learning program might use this format to test a user’s understanding of verb conjugations, while a science application might use it to assess knowledge of key terms and definitions.

This interactive method provides several benefits. It actively engages the learner, prompting recall and application of learned material. The immediate feedback typically provided by these applications reinforces correct answers and identifies areas needing improvement. Historically, this format existed in paper-based exercises, but digital versions offer advantages like automated scoring, personalized learning paths, and accessibility across various devices. The integration of multimedia elements, such as images and audio, can also enhance the learning experience.

Easy! How to Fill Out Courses & Grades on Common App + Tips

The “Courses & Grades” section within the Common Application is a structured area where applicants report their academic performance during secondary school. This entails listing courses taken and the corresponding grades received for each course, typically from the 9th grade onwards. For instance, an applicant might report taking “Algebra I” in 9th grade and receiving an “A” in the course. The specific format and requirements are outlined within the application itself.

Completing this section accurately is crucial as it provides colleges with a standardized and comprehensive overview of an applicant’s academic history. This allows admissions committees to assess academic rigor, grade trends, and subject matter proficiency. The provided data forms a vital component in evaluating an applicant’s overall preparedness for college-level coursework. Historically, before the advent of standardized application platforms, colleges relied on varying transcripts, making direct comparisons between applicants more challenging. This standardized method promotes fair evaluation.
